Hi Ladies,

Have booked my wedding for November in the Malton in Killarney for November. The wedding co-ordinator Emer is soo nice to deal with and very obliging. Have also booked the Cathedral for the service and a friend is taking care of the photography. Looking forward to it now. Planning on spending a week in Killarney for the wedding with family from the States so trying to sort out a few activites for during the day such as gap of dunloe trip & Jaunting carts etc.

I'm not based in Killarney and don't know any locals so I would really appreciate some suggestions which would make booking the following a whole lot easier...

A bands and a DJ. Looking for something that will suit a variety of ages but nothing too traditional as am planning a traditional band for the night after the wedding to entertain all the Yanks!!!

Also need help with a florist - I've been quoted €800 for some flowers for the Church, bouquets etc - seems a bit steep to me...

deirdreoh I'm also getting married at the Cathedral and then having the reception at The Malton July of next year. I'm from the U.S. so all of my family and friends will be staying at least 5 days in Killarney. My fiance is from there so I have been many times and there is so much for us Americans to do and see, they will love it! I am still looking for a band and have been told Ian Hendrick was great. I was quoted only 250 euro for flowers for the church since my fiance was local. I can't remember the name of the florist off hand but I have it at home. Be careful though as I looked at the Cathedrals regulations and they seem pretty strict about what and where you can have flowers.
For the Americans, Paddy wagon tours does a day trip to the ring of kerry for only 15 euro and I believe they have other day trips that I'm sure your guests will love. Hope that helps!
